Copeptin Measurement After Mannitol and Hypertonic Saline for the Diagnosis of Polyuria-polydipsia Syndrome
NCT07569861 · Status: R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 144
Last updated 2026-06-18
Summary
The aim of this study is to evaluate whether a new test using mannitol infusion can diagnose the cause of polyuria-polydipsia syndrome as accurately as the current standard test (hypertonic saline infusion) and to compare which test patients prefer. The goal is to identify a simpler and more patient-friendly diagnostic approach.

Interventions
- DIAGNOSTIC_TEST
-
Mannitol
Intravenous infusion of 1.5g/kg body weight (max. 120g) mannitol is given over 30 minutes (≙ 7.5ml/kg body weight).
- DIAGNOSTIC_TEST
-
Hypertonic Saline
Intravenous infusion of NaCl 3% is given first as a bolus of 250ml over 15 minutes, then with an infusion rate of 0.15ml/kg body weight / minute (≙ 9ml/kg body weight/hour).
